A video by a US YouTuber, Chris Takes Off, visiting Kusumpur Pahari, one of New Delhi’s poorest slums, has taken social media by storm.

Known for his travel vlogs, Chris shared a glimpse into the everyday struggles faced by the community living in this impoverished area.

The video, which he posted on YouTube, showcased his journey through the slum, as he highlighted the lack of basic amenities such as water and toilets, and his candid reflections on the harsh realities he witnessed.

In the video, Chris, accustomed to documenting more conventional tourist spots, ventured into Kusumpur Pahari to witness life far from the usual glitz and glamour.

He sampled local food, hitched rides from generous locals, and engaged in conversations that left him profoundly moved. One of the standout moments came when he was invited into a modest local home for a tour.

Chris danced and had a moment with the family members of the person who invited him for the tour. He then went to a local barber to get a shave.

Despite the dire conditions, the residents’ hospitality left him speechless. “The kindness and hospitality these people showed me blew my mind!

Sharing the video on YouTube, Chris, in the caption, wrote, “In this video, I explore New Delhi’s poorest slum: Kusumpur Pahari. An area where people depend on water delivery and where a toilet is considered a luxury. I drink chai with locals, talk to strangers, try local snacks, and get a shave at the local barbershop. The kindness and hospitality these people showed me blew my mind!”
